A galvanic bath is a therapeutic treatment that involves the application of a low-voltage direct electrical current through water, which is often enriched with salts or minerals to enhance its conductive properties. This method is rooted in the principles of electrotherapy, leveraging the effects of electrical impulses on the human body to promote healing and alleviate various medical conditions. In a typical galvanic bath, the patient immerses themselves in a tub filled with warm water while electrodes connected to a galvanic generator are placed within the bath to deliver a controlled electrical current. The current passes through the water, creating ionization and facilitating the transfer of charged particles, which can penetrate the skin and affect underlying tissues. This treatment is believed to stimulate blood circulation, enhance metabolic processes, and provide pain relief, making it beneficial for individuals suffering from musculoskeletal disorders, arthritis, and chronic pain conditions. Additionally, galvanic baths are thought to improve skin conditions, as the electrical stimulation can promote cellular regeneration and enhance the skin's overall appearance. The session typically lasts for about 20 to 30 minutes, during which patients might experience a mild tingling sensation as the current flows through the water. The temperature of the water is also crucial, as warm water is used to enhance relaxation and improve blood flow, further amplifying the therapeutic effects of the treatment. Patients might undergo this therapy in a clinical or spa-like setting, with trained professionals supervising the procedure to ensure safety and efficacy. It is essential for patients to disclose any pre-existing medical conditions or medications they are taking, as certain health issues, such as cardiovascular disorders or the presence of metal implants, may contraindicate the use of galvanic baths. The treatment is generally considered safe when administered correctly, although some individuals may experience minor side effects, such as skin irritation or heightened sensitivity during or after the session. Over time, the cumulative effects of repeated treatments can lead to significant improvements in pain levels and overall physical function, contributing to a better quality of life for many patients. Additionally, the relaxing nature of the treatment can have positive psychological effects, helping to reduce stress and improve mental well-being. Overall, galvanic baths represent a unique intersection of electricity and hydrotherapy, offering a non-invasive alternative for those seeking relief from various physical ailments while promoting rejuvenation and relaxation. As with any medical treatment, it is recommended that individuals consult a qualified healthcare provider to determine the most appropriate interventions for their specific health needs.
